Commission on Healing Solutions for Homelessness Introduced

This Friday, July 24, 2020 the Maui County Council will have First Reading on a Commission on Healing Solutions for Homelessness. Over the last four months the agencies who receive Maui County funds have struggled to deal with the vulnerable population of houseless, homeless and those living in their cars.
